Ciao Filippo, anzitutto mille grazie, i tuoi consigli sono sempre molto preziosi e neanche farlo apposta il fatto che stia usando phpicalendar lo devo propio a te che parecchi mesi fa me lo hai indicato!!!
Filippo Giunchedi scrisse in data 25/07/2007 17:00: > Si probabilmente ho letto un po' troppo in fretta i messaggi in lista (a > proposito, non ho capito se la risposta e' volutamente privata) e non conosco > bene il problema. > porca miseria scusa!!! te l'ho mandata in privato... ogni tanto mi capita... invece di fare un reply-all... a questo punto faccio il reply in lista sperando che qualcuno non se ne abbia a male. > L'appunto riguardo ai bug e' che devi tenere conto di diverse cose mentre > scansioni il file, come la ricerca dei vari tipi di eventi, se il file e' > valido > ecc. Forse esiste una libreria che ti puo' aiutare nel farlo? > Cosa intendi con tipi di eventi? Per quanto riguarda la validità del file, se non trovo un eveneto non lo cancello dall'ics, e quando lo aggiungo, lo aggiungo appena prima del END:VCALENDAR; se non lo trovo anche il quel caso non faccio nulla. Mi ero posto il problema invece dell'accesso concorrente. Prima di una modifica infatti provo a lockkare il file e se non ci riesco allora postgres ritorna un messaggio di errore annullando l'operazione e il messaggio di errore dice all'utente di riprovare perché il server è occupato... altro non mi viene in mente. >> Hai capito male: ogni singolo ics non ogni tabella! la tabella viene >> aggiornata decine di volte al giorno. Tieni conto anche che la maggior >> parte degli aggiornamenti saranno aggiunte e queste avvengono sempre >> alla fine del file. Quindi l'onere è praticamente nullo a livello di >> aggiornamento del file. >> > > Idem come sopra, evidentemente non conosco abbastanza bene il problema. > Si scusa, sono stato molto scarno in informazioni ma spiegare in dettaglio il progetto è piuttosto complicato e non credo che poi molti abbiano voglia di sapere i dettagli... comunque davvero mille grazie. >>> [CUT] >>> >> Bhé sei fuori strada i file ics sono centinaia e tenere aggiornata ogni >> singola pagina ci sarebbe da morire. Tieni anche conto che phpicalendar >> mette in cache la lettura dell'ics e quindi se l'ics non cambia il carico >> per phpicalendar è molto basso. >> > > ecco questo lo ignoravo, percui tanto meglio cosi' (pensavo di fare una > donazione agli autori di phpicalendar, nonostante qualche baco di sicurezza mi > ha salvato diverse volte!) > > grazie dei chiarimenti, in caso ci vediamo al riminilug, > Bhé speriamo, per problemi di famiglia (bimba che ha compiuto un anno venerdì scorso e che dorme poco e niente) non sono un assiduo frequentatore ma seguo il riminilug con grande simpatia e ammirazione. Ciao e grazie ancora Piviul -- Per REVOCARE l'iscrizione alla lista, inviare un email a [EMAIL PROTECTED] con oggetto "unsubscribe". Per problemi inviare un email in INGLESE a [EMAIL PROTECTED] To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of "unsubscribe". Trouble? Contact [EMAIL PROTECTED]

